Product catalog summary
Overview: The WAS 500 Emergency Ambulance Type C is a state-of-the-art vehicle built on a Mercedes-Benz Sprinter chassis. It combines comfort and capability, offering a premium solution for emergency medical services. The ambulance is designed to meet high standards of safety, technology, and comfort, with a gross vehicle weight of 5 tonnes.
Exterior Features: The ambulance features high-visibility reflective livery, 360° emergency warning lights, and LED scene lights for enhanced visibility. It includes additional LED warning modules, a siren speaker, optional air horns, and a roof-mounted rear-view camera. An exterior charging socket is also provided for convenience.
Compliance and Safety: The vehicle is fully compliant with EN1789 Type C standards and has European Whole Vehicle Type Approval. It has undergone rigorous testing for crash, climate, and noise to ensure maximum safety and reliability.
Exterior Technical Area: The ambulance offers exterior storage for medical equipment, safety helmets, and rescue gear. It includes a self-illuminating light and a 12 V charging port.
Interior Features: The interior is designed for optimal working conditions with ample space for patient care. It includes hanging lockers, storage for oxygen cylinders, a folding attendant seat, and various power sockets. The partition wall allows direct access between the driver’s cabin and patient compartment, with additional storage and a medical fridge.
Driver's Cab: The driver's cab is equipped with a main control panel for emergency lights and sirens, a digital intercom system, and secure mounts for communication equipment. A screen displays live CCTV feed from the patient compartment for safety.
Base Vehicle Specifications: The ambulance is based on the Mercedes-Benz Sprinter 519 CDI model, with a 140 kW / 190 hp engine, available in 4x2 or 4x4 drive, and a 9-speed automatic transmission.
